In a horrific alleged case of human sacrifice, two women were found butchered and buried in Pathanamthitta’s Thiruvalla in Kerala Today. The deceased were identified as Kochi’s Padma and Rosly of Kalady.

According to police, the women were trafficked from Ernakulam and murdered in Thiruvalla. The incident came to light in a probe on a case lodged at Kadavanthra police station over a missing complaint on September 26.

As per reports 3 accused were taken into custody over the matter. A team from Kochi has gone to Thiruvalla to recover the bodies.

As per Reports, the women were murdered allegedly for human sacrifice on behalf of Thiruvalla couple Bhagval Singh and Laila. Perumbavoor native Shihab is the person who reportedly acted as a middleman to allure the women.

Roselin and Padma, both in their early 50s, sold lottery tickets in Ernakulam. Roselin disappeared in June, said the police, and Padma in September.

Their throats were slit, and their bodies were chopped into pieces and buried in different locations in Thiruvalla, a town in Pathanamthitta district, the police said.
